OSX, openJDK and eclipse
Finally. The new eclipse juno milestone 7 got a new launcher to support Java 7 with OpenJDK on OSX. So you dont need to build a custom shell script in your eclipse.app anymore.
Now that Java 7 is officially released, i hope that other projects will pick this up soon.
Download Juno M7: http://www.eclipse.org/downloads/index-developer.php
Eclipse issue tracker: BUG 339788